Digital Empowerment

e-NGO National Programme

A digital empowerment initiative with the Digital Empowerment Foundation to give grassroots NGOs their own websites for promoting handicrafts, handloom, artisans, and weavers.

e-NGO National Programme โ€” C/O Digital Empowerment Foundation, 44, III Floor, Kalu Sarai, New Delhi-110016. By Human Welfare Association, Varanasi.

Human Welfare Association is facilitating a process, with the support of the Digital Empowerment Foundation, New Delhi, to launch an e-NGO program for the preparation of dedicated websites for NGOs to promote handicrafts and handloom. The services and training to operate the website are free from DEF; NGOs contribute a minimum one-time amount for web hosting. The NGOs own their websites and run them directly after local training.

It is an excellent opportunity for NGOs working in the development sector to promote artisans, weavers, and other marginalized groups. The website becomes a showcase of their excellent work for the international and local community and various stakeholders.

A 2-day orientation workshop was organized on 16โ€“17 January 2011 at Varanasi for the NGOs registering for the website.

Why a Reliable Database Matters

A reliable database is a key input to policy decision-making, especially for the micro and small enterprise (MSE) sector. The promotional package for the MSE sector includes a scheme for capacity building, strengthening of database, and advocacy by industry/enterprise associations โ€” providing financial assistance to selected national associations annually, and support for holding seminars, symposiums, and workshops to give due publicity to government initiatives for the development of the MSE sector.
